Step-by-Step Guide to Applying for a Turkey e-Visa
Applying for a Turkey visa as a Saudi Arabian citizen follows three simple steps:
1.Complete the Online Application Form
The first step is to access the Republic of Turkey's official e-Visa website and fill out the Turkey electronic application form. You will need to provide accurate personal details including your full legal name, passport number, date of birth, and home address. Travel information such as your intended port of entry, arrival date, departure date, and purpose of visit is also required. Completing the user-friendly form with all required details takes approximately 5 minutes.
2. Securely Pay the Visa Fee
Once the application form is finished, you will proceed to pay the visa processing fee. This can be done via secure credit or debit card payment on the website. Be sure to have your card information handy. Major card providers like Visa, MasterCard, American Express etc. are accepted. Carefully enter your card number, security code, expiration date, and billing details to complete the payment.
3. Receive the e-Visa via Email
After submitting the application and fee, approval of your Turkey e-Visa will be quickly processed. Within 1 business days, you will receive official email notification that your e-Visa has been approved. Print this e-Visa document and have it ready to present at customs upon arrival in Turkey. You will also get an SMS text confirmation when it is finalized.

Maximum Allowed Stay in Turkey for Saudi Arabian Visitors
When visiting Turkey on a single-entry e-Visa as a citizen of Saudi Arabia, it is important to note the permitted maximum length of stay is 30 days only.
You must carefully plan the dates of your visit to align with this 30-day authorization limit. Allotting time to see the many sights and experiences Turkey offers may require advance planning to keep within this period.
It is essential that you depart Turkey before your visa expiration date, and not exceed the granted 30 consecutive days starting from when you first entered the country. Overstaying your authorized limit can lead to serious complications.
Visa Validity Period for Citizens of Saudi Arabia: An Overview
The visa validity refers to the total window of time - usually 180 days - during which you can enter Turkey. However, this 180 days is NOT the length of time you can stay in Turkey.
The authorized stay duration is typically 30 days only. This means each time you enter Turkey on the e-Visa, regardless of entry date, you must depart within 30 consecutive days.
For example, if you have a 180 day validity period, you could potentially make 6 separate 30-day trips within that timeframe. But you cannot stay for the full 180 days continuously.
